Transaction 02ca8c6526cb953cd59f50bf3c2f966b80ff0f46fc550345a4213ff384c1f10f

3 Input
1 Outputs
  • 02ca8c6526cb953cd59f50bf3c2f966b80ff0f46fc550345a4213ff384c1f10f:0
  • value  30417108
    address  1DuV5qPHG8cT6R6HGgFbQTG6S5J2jAnqaG